Abstract

KIT DE DIAGNÓSTICO DE NANOPOÇOS PARA DIAGNÓSTICO DE SUBSTÂNCIAS DE DOENÇAS CARDIOVASCULARES NO SANGUE. A presente invenção se refere a um kit de diagnóstico de nanopoços para diagnóstico de uma substância de doença cardiovascular no sangue, incluindo: um eletrodo no qual uma pluralidade de nanopoços é formada para acomodar uma substância alvo; e um marcador fixado a cada um da pluralidade de nanopoços do eletrodo e respondendo à substância alvo, em que a substância alvo é identificada através do método de análise eletroquímica por aplicação de uma corrente ao eletrodo.
